Borg, Veda Ann (1915–1973)

American actress. Born Jan 11, 1915, in Boston, Massachusetts; died Aug 16, 1973, in Hollywood, California; m. Paul Herrick, 1942 (div.); m. Andrew McLaglen (director), 1946 (div. 1957); children: Mary McLaglen (production manager) and Andrew McLaglen Jr.

Began career as a New York model; debuted in film in Three Cheers for Love (1936); following auto accident (1939), had to have face reconstructed by plastic surgery; other films include Alcatraz Island, Mildred Pierce, Big Town, Big Jim McLain, Three Sailors and a Girl, Guys and Dolls and The Alamo.
